    Whats the procedure for converting from lock up to non lock up?

    It is not that big of a deal. I went from a lock up to one of Dusty's 9.5" non-locks. You have to pull the retainer cage out of the front(converter side) of the input shaft and remove the check ball. I also purchased a non-lock kit that goes in the hole where the lock up solenoind goes. It has a...
